Isabella is a feminine given name, the latinate and italian form of isabel, the spanish form, isabelle, the french form, and isobel, the scottish form of the name elizabeth Isabella is a popular name with royal connotations, and it has been used by several queens and princesses throughout history. All are ultimately derived from the hebrew elisheba, meaning god is my oath.

This name was borne by many medieval royals, including queens consort of england, france, portugal, the holy roman empire and hungary, as well as the powerful ruling queen isabella of castile (properly called isabel). Isabella is the italian and spanish derivation of the english name elizabeth, which in turn was inspired by the hebrew name elisheba or elisheva Elisheba means “consecrated or devoted to god.” it could also mean “god is my oath” or “pledged to god.”

Isabella is the 262 nd most common female given name in finland, belonging to 2,073 female individuals (and as a middle name to 5,281 more, making it more common as a middle name), according to august 2025 data from the digital and population data services agency of finland.
